What is a Mental Health Assessment?
A mental health assessment is a comprehensive evaluation carried out by a certified mental health professional to understand an individual's psychological wellness. The main objectives of this assessment are to determine any mental health disorders, figure out the intensity of signs, and establish a reliable treatment plan based upon the findings.

The mental health assessment process usually includes several components, which can vary based upon the particular scenario and the mental health professional performing the assessment. The following table sums up the main components associated with a mental health assessment:
ComponentDescriptionPreliminary InterviewAn individually conversation where the mental health professional gathers comprehensive background information about the person.Psychological EvaluationStandardized tests and questionnaires utilized to determine symptoms and habits.Case historyUnderstanding the person's physical health and any medications they may be taking.ObservationThe mental health professional observes the person's behavior and emotion.Diagnostic CriteriaThe usage of established requirements (such as DSM-5) to figure out if a private fulfills the criteria for a mental health disorder.Risk AssessmentEvaluating any potential threats to self or others, consisting of self-destructive thoughts.Steps in the Mental Health Assessment Process
Preparing for the Assessment:
Individuals should find a peaceful area and prepare to talk about personal health and way of life.It's recommended to think about any specific concerns or concerns to raise with the expert.
Performing the Initial Interview:
This will usually last from 30 to 90 minutes.Subjects discussed typically include personal background, family history, and present mental health concerns.
Going Through Psychological Testing:
The assessor might recommend specific psychological tests, which can include questionnaires or assessments to determine various psychological signs.
Providing Medical History:
Individuals will require to supply details about previous illnesses, hospitalizations, and any medications they are presently taking.
Evaluating Symptoms and Observations:
The professional will analyze the details collected and make observations about habits and emotions during the session.
Developing a Diagnosis and Treatment Plan:
Based on the findings, the mental health professional will make a formal diagnosis.A personalized treatment strategy may consist of therapy, medication, or both.
Follow-up:

Mental health assessments use numerous psychological tests to identify and evaluate conditions. A few of the typically utilized tests include:
Beck Depression Inventory (BDI): Measures the severity of depression.Generalized Anxiety Disorder 7-item scale (GAD-7): Assesses anxiety signs.Patient Health Questionnaire (PHQ-9): Evaluates depression and other mental disorders.Millon Clinical Multiaxial Inventory (MCMI): Offers insight into personality disorders.Getting ready for a Mental Health Assessment

A: The duration of a mental health assessment can differ widely but normally lasts in between 30 minutes to 2 hours, depending upon the complexity of the case.
Q2: Will my information remain private?
A: Yes, mental health specialists are bound by privacy laws, which protect your individual information. However, there are exceptions in cases of imminent damage or abuse.
Q3: Can I bring someone with me to the assessment?
A: Yes, it's typically handy to bring a trusted good friend or relative to provide extra support and help you remember bottom lines discussed.
Q4: What if I do not concur with the diagnosis?
A: It is vital to discuss any interest in your mental health specialist. You can consider seeking a 2nd opinion from another certified clinician.
Q5: Do I need a referral for a mental health assessment?
A: It depends on your healthcare system. Some people might require a referral from a medical care physician, while others can seek assessments straight.
